How to Make Homemade Bagels: Step-by-Step Instructions for Freshly Baked Bagels

Bagels are a delicious and versatile food that can be enjoyed any time of day. Whether toasted with cream cheese for breakfast, used as a sandwich bread for lunch, or paired with smoked salmon for dinner, bagels are a crowd-pleaser. While store-bought bagels are readily available, there’s nothing quite like the taste and texture of a freshly baked homemade bagel.

As a professional baker with over 10 years of experience, I’ve mastered the art of making the perfect bagel. In this article, I’ll share with you my tried-and-true recipe and step-by-step instructions for making homemade bagels. From preparing the dough to shaping and boiling the bagels, I’ll guide you through the entire process so you can achieve bakery-quality results in your own kitchen.

Why Make Homemade Bagels?

While store-bought bagels may be convenient, they often lack the chewy texture and distinct flavor of a freshly baked bagel. Making bagels from scratch allows you to customize the flavor and texture to your liking, and ensures that you’re using high-quality ingredients. Plus, the satisfaction of biting into a warm, freshly baked bagel that you made yourself is unbeatable.

What You’ll Need

Before we get started, let’s gather the necessary ingredients and equipment:

  • Bread flour
  • Instant yeast
  • Salt
  • Granulated sugar
  • Water
  • Cornmeal
  • Baking soda
  • Large pot
  • Baking sheet
  • Parchment paper


For the dough:

  • 4 cups bread flour
  • 2 teaspoons instant yeast
  • 1 tablespoon granulated sugar
  • 1 1/2 teaspoons salt
  • 1 1/4 cups warm water

Mix all the ingredients in a large bowl until a shaggy dough forms. Knead the dough on a floured surface for about 10 minutes until the dough is smooth and elastic. Cover and let it rest for 10 minutes.

For boiling:

  • 12 cups water
  • 1/4 cup honey or barley malt syrup
  • 1/4 cup baking soda

Combine all the ingredients in a large pot and bring to a boil.

For topping:

  • 1 egg white
  • 1 tablespoon water
  • poppy seeds, sesame seeds, or everything bagel seasoning

Whisk the egg white and water together in a small bowl. Brush the mixture onto the bagels and sprinkle with your desired toppings.

Ingredient Notes:
Ingredient Note
Bread Flour Using bread flour will give your bagels a chewier texture.
Instant Yeast Make sure to use instant yeast, not active dry yeast, for this recipe.
Honey or Barley Malt Syrup Either of these ingredients will give your bagels that classic, slightly sweet flavor.
Baking Soda Adding baking soda to the boiling water will give your bagels a shiny, golden-brown crust.
Everything Bagel Seasoning This seasoning mix typically includes sesame seeds, poppy seeds, onion flakes, garlic powder, and salt.

Bagels are a delicious breakfast staple that can be enjoyed in many ways. Making them from scratch may seem intimidating, but it’s actually quite easy. Follow these simple steps to make your own homemade bagels:

Step 1: Make the Dough

The first step in making bagels is to make the dough. In a large bowl, mix together flour, sugar, salt, and yeast. In a separate bowl, mix together warm water and oil. Add the wet ingredients to the dry ingredients and mix until a dough forms. Knead the dough on a floured surface for about 10 minutes until it becomes smooth and elastic.

Step 2: Rest the Dough

Once the dough is kneaded, place it in a greased bowl and cover it with a damp towel. Let it rest for about an hour until it doubles in size.

Step 3: Shape the Dough

After the dough has rested, punch it down and divide it into 8-10 equal pieces. Roll each piece into a ball and use your finger to poke a hole in the center. Stretch the dough until the hole is about 1-2 inches in diameter.

Step 4: Boil the Bagels

Bring a large pot of water to a boil and add sugar. Place the bagels in the boiling water, a few at a time, and boil for about 1-2 minutes on each side. Remove the bagels from the water and place them on a baking sheet lined with parchment paper.

Step 5: Add Toppings and Bake

Preheat your oven to 425°F. Brush the bagels with an egg wash and add your desired toppings, such as sesame seeds, poppy seeds, or sea salt. Bake the bagels for about 20-25 minutes until they are golden brown.

Ingredients Amount
Flour 3 cups
Granulated Sugar 2 tbsp
Salt 1 tsp
Instant Yeast 2 tsp
Warm Water 1 cup
Vegetable Oil 2 tbsp
Water (for boiling) 12 cups
Granulated Sugar (for boiling) 2 tbsp
Egg Wash 1 egg beaten with 1 tbsp water

Now that you know how to make homemade bagels, you can enjoy them fresh and warm from your own kitchen. Experiment with different toppings and flavors to make them your own!

Tips and Tricks for Making Homemade Bagels

Homemade bagels are a delicious and satisfying breakfast treat, but they can be tricky to make. Here are some tips and tricks to help you get perfect bagels every time:

1. Use High-Quality Ingredients

The key to making great bagels is to use high-quality ingredients. This means using bread flour instead of all-purpose flour, and using fresh yeast instead of instant yeast. You’ll also want to make sure that your water is filtered and free of any chlorine or other chemicals that can affect the flavor of your bagels.

2. Knead the Dough Thoroughly

Kneading the dough is an important step in making bagels. You want to knead the dough until it becomes smooth and elastic, which usually takes about 10 minutes. This will help develop the gluten in the dough, which is what gives bagels their chewy texture.

3. Let the Dough Rest

After kneading the dough, it’s important to let it rest for at least 10 minutes before shaping it into bagels. This will allow the gluten to relax, which will make it easier to shape the dough without it springing back.

4. Boil the Bagels

Boiling the bagels before baking them is what gives them their signature chewy texture. Make sure to add a tablespoon of sugar to the boiling water, as this will help create a shiny crust on the bagels.

5. Add Toppings After Boiling

If you want to add toppings to your bagels, such as sesame seeds or poppy seeds, it’s best to do so after boiling them. This will help the toppings adhere better to the bagels.

6. Use a Pizza Stone

For best results, bake your bagels on a pizza stone. This will help create a crispy crust on the bottom of the bagels. If you don’t have a pizza stone, you can use a baking sheet, but make sure to preheat it in the oven before adding the bagels.

7. Store Properly

Homemade bagels are best eaten fresh, but if you have leftovers, make sure to store them properly. Bagels can be stored at room temperature for up to 2 days, or in the refrigerator for up to a week. You can also freeze them for up to 3 months.

8. Experiment with Flavors

Once you’ve mastered the basic bagel recipe, don’t be afraid to experiment with different flavors. You can add ingredients like cinnamon, raisins, or even chocolate chips to the dough to create unique and delicious bagel varieties.

9. Have Fun!

Making bagels can be a fun and rewarding experience. Don’t be afraid to get creative and have fun with the process. With a little practice, you’ll be making perfect homemade bagels in no time!


Homemade bagels are a delicious and rewarding project to take on in the kitchen. With a few simple ingredients and some patience, you can enjoy fresh, warm bagels right out of the oven. By following these step-by-step instructions, you’ll be able to make your own bagels that are just as good, if not better, than the ones you can buy at the store.

Tips for Success

  • Don’t rush the rising process. Let the dough rise for the full amount of time to ensure a chewy and flavorful bagel.
  • Use high-quality ingredients. The better the flour, yeast, and salt, the better the bagel will taste.
  • Experiment with toppings and flavors. From everything bagels to cinnamon raisin, there are endless possibilities for customizing your homemade bagels.
  • Practice makes perfect. Don’t be discouraged if your first batch isn’t perfect. Keep trying and adjusting until you find the perfect recipe for your taste.

Get Baking!

Now that you know how to make homemade bagels, it’s time to get baking! Whether you’re making them for a special occasion or just as a weekend treat, these bagels are sure to impress. So gather your ingredients, roll up your sleeves, and enjoy the deliciousness of freshly baked bagels.

